  1. The Leipreachan
    There is no other name on leipreachans in this district. He is about 1 foot high. He wears a red coat and cap. He lives in buts of trees and in wild woods and forests. He occupies his time making and mending boots and shoes. There are many stories told of the leipreachan such as this. A man residing in our
